Black Bottle Gastrotavern is a hidden gem known for its great menu and vibe. The small plates are tasty and varied, featuring favorites like flatbreads, fried chicken, fish with cheese, and delicious *lamb meatballs* from the mezza plate, which are savory and well-spiced. The atmosphere is effortlessly cool, making it suitable for a team dinner or a night out with friends. The cocktail lineup is solid, with highlights like the refreshing *Amalfi Spritz* and inventive alcoholic cocktails, though non-alcoholic options like the Phony Negroni may be a bit unbalanced. Desserts are a real treat, with options like *Maker's Mark bourbon bread pudding* and *lemon curd cheesecake with lavender crust*, both praised for their rich flavors. Quick and attentive service enhances the experience, although prices are a bit high. While food and environment are great, those with fodmap diet restrictions may find challenges due to the prevalence of garlic and onion in many dishes. Overall, the quality and portion sizes make it worth a special night out.
